GOVERNMENT FAILS TO LISTEN ON POST OFFICES, SAYS JENNY RANDERSON3.32.42pm BST (GMT +0100) Thu 17th May 2007 Welsh Liberal Democrats have hit out at the government's failure to listen to the concerns of people in Cardiff over post office closures. The Government announced today that they will continue with their plan to close at least 2,500 post offices across the country. Welsh Liberal Democrats have been campaigning against post office closures in Cardiff Central and are today stepping up the fight against the Government's plans. The Government have not published the list of post offices to be closed, but with one in five post offices nationwide set to shut it is unlikely that Cardiff will escape. Jenny Randerson, the Welsh Liberal Democrat Assembly Member for Cardiff Central, said, "It is outrageous that the Government have ignored the concerns of local people and are continuing with their plan to close at least 2,500 post offices. That means we could lose yet more post offices here in Cardiff. "Along with many local people, I have been campaigning against the Government's post office closure plans and will now be stepping up the fight once again. "25 Post Offices have closed in Cardiff since 2002. We cannot afford see more of these valuable local resources closed. "If, instead of initiating a further round of cuts, the Government were to adopt Liberal Democrats' plans for the Post Office then they would be able to invest an additional £2 billion in the network and safeguard the future of local post offices for years to come. "The Conservatives have nothing to offer our post offices. Only the Liberal Democrats have a fully-funded plan to save the post office."
